Why are Funny Teachers So Effective?

The benefits of a good sense of humor in the classroom extend far beyond mere entertainment. A funny teacher fosters a more relaxed atmosphere, reducing stress and anxiety among students. This, in turn, improves focus and concentration, making learning more efficient and enjoyable. Humor also facilitates better student-teacher relationships, creating a more supportive and inclusive learning environment. Students are more likely to engage with a teacher they find relatable and fun, leading to increased participation and improved academic performance. A dash of humor can even help to diffuse tense situations and make learning more memorable.

What Makes a Teacher Funny?

It's not just about telling jokes; effective humor in the classroom is about wit, timing, and genuine connection. A funny teacher is often self-aware, able to laugh at themselves and share relatable experiences. They use humor to illustrate points, explain complex concepts, or to simply lighten the mood. This kind of humor is not at the expense of the students but rather uses wit to create shared moments of understanding and connection.

1. Do funny teachers teach less effectively than serious teachers?

Absolutely not! Research consistently shows that incorporating humor into teaching can significantly enhance learning outcomes. Funny teachers aren't just entertainers; they’re skilled educators who understand how to use humor as a pedagogical tool. A well-placed joke or witty remark can reinforce a lesson, make it more memorable, and encourage active participation. The key is balance; humor should enhance, not replace, effective teaching strategies.

2. Can all teachers be funny?

Not every teacher is naturally a comedian, and that's perfectly okay. However, every teacher can strive to incorporate humor appropriately into their teaching style. This might involve using relatable anecdotes, incorporating lighthearted activities, or simply maintaining a positive and engaging demeanor. The goal isn't to become a stand-up comedian, but to foster a more comfortable and enjoyable learning environment.

3. How can I become a funnier teacher?

Self-reflection is key. Consider what makes you laugh and identify situations where humor might be effective in your classroom. Start small: Share a relevant anecdote, use a funny visual aid, or try a lighthearted icebreaker. Observe other teachers and find inspiration in their approaches. Most importantly, be authentic—forced humor rarely works.

4. Isn't humor too distracting in the classroom?

When used effectively, humor actually reduces distractions. By creating a more relaxed and engaged learning environment, students are less likely to be distracted by off-task behaviors. The key is to use humor purposefully, integrating it into the lesson rather than using it as a filler. And of course, understanding your audience and knowing your limits is crucial.

5. Are there any downsides to being a funny teacher?

While the benefits of humor in the classroom are numerous, there are potential drawbacks to consider. Overuse of humor can be distracting or even disrespectful, and some jokes may not be appropriate for all students. Maintaining a balance between humor and maintaining classroom order and respect is key to success.
